County offices to be open after Christmas

GALLUP — McKinley County offices will be open both Wednesday and Friday next week but with minimum staff.

Although Thursday — Christmas — is a county holiday, Wednesday and Friday are not, and County Manager Tom Trujillo said he has sent a memo to all county departments to make sure there are staff available on both days to keep the offices open.

That does not mean that county employees won’t be able to take annual leave if hey want to, he said. They can but department directors have to make sure that someone will be there in case county residents want to come in and take care of county business on those days.

This may mean, he said, that department directors will have to reject some requests for annual leave from employees to make sure that there will be personnel available.
